Understanding the Registration Process and Account Verification
The first step towards experiencing the thrills of this casino is, naturally, the registration process. It’s typically a straightforward procedure, requiring users to provide basic personal information such as name, address, date of birth, and email address. The casino will invariably request the creation of a unique username and a strong password, emphasizing the importance of choosing credentials that are difficult to guess. This initial stage is designed to establish your identity within the system, laying the foundation for secure transactions and personalized gaming experiences. However, it's vital to carefully review the terms and conditions associated with account creation, paying particular attention to age restrictions and jurisdictional limitations.
Following the initial registration, account verification becomes a critical step. This process is a standard security measure implemented by reputable online casinos to prevent fraud and ensure regulatory compliance. Typically, verification involves submitting copies of identifying documents, such as a passport, driver’s license, or utility bill, to confirm the accuracy of the information provided. The casino's security team will then review these documents, which may take a short period. It's important to note that failure to complete the verification process can result in restrictions on your account, including limitations on withdrawals and bonus eligibility. Therefore, prompt submission of the required documentation is highly recommended. This isn’t merely a bureaucratic hurdle; it's a safeguard for both the player and the casino.
Ensuring Account Security Post-Verification
Once your account is verified, maintaining its security remains paramount. Employing strong password practices – a combination of upper and l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ols – is a fundamental step. Enabling two-factor authentication (2FA), where available, adds an extra layer of protection, requiring a code from your mobile device in addition to your password for login. Be cautious of phishing attempts, which often involve deceptive emails or messages designed to steal your login credentials. Never share your password with anyone, and always access the casino’s platform directly through its official website address, avoiding links from dubious sources. Regularly review your account activity for any unauthorized transactions and report any suspicious behavior to the casino’s customer support team immediately. Protecting your account is protecting your potential winnings.

Exploring the Game Selection and Software Providers
The heart of any online casino lies in its game selection. A diverse and engaging catalog of games is essential for attracting and retaining players. This casino offers a wide array of gaming options, typically encompassing slots, table games, live dealer games, and sometimes specialty games like keno or scratch cards. Slots, known for their vibrant themes and straightforward gameplay, often constitute the largest portion of the game library. Table games, such as blackjack, roulette, and baccarat, provide a more traditional casino experience, requiring skill and strategy. Live dealer games, which stream real-time gameplay with a human dealer, bridge the gap between the online and land-based casino worlds. The availability of demo modes allows players to sample games before wagering real money, offering a risk-free opportunity to familiarize themselves with the gameplay mechanics and features.
The quality and fairness of the games are heavily influenced by the software providers that power the casino. Renowned providers, such as Microgaming, NetEnt, Play'n GO, and Evolution Gaming, are known for their innovative game design, high-quality graphics, and rigorous testing for fair play. These providers utilize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ure that game outcomes are truly random and unbiased. Regular audits by independent testing agencies, such as eCOGRA, further validate the fairness and integrity of the games. Checking which software providers are associated with this casino can provide valuable insights into the quality and reliability of its game offerings. A diverse range of providers often indicates a commitment to offering a comprehensive and engaging gaming experience.
Progressive Jackpots and Their Appeal
Within the realm of online slots, progressive jackpots represent the pinnacle of potential winnings. These jackpots accumulate over time as players contribute a small percentage of each bet to a central prize pool. The jackpot continues to grow until a lucky player hits the winning combination, often resulting in life-changing sums of money. Progressive jackpot slots are particularly appealing due to their potential for massive payouts, attracting players from around the globe. However, it's important to note that the odds of winning a progressive jackpot are relatively low, but the potential reward makes them a captivating element of the online casino landscape. Familiarizing yourself with the rules and features of each progressive jackpot slot is essential for maximizing your chances of success.

Navigating Bonuses, Promotions, and Wagering Requirements
One of the most alluring aspects of online casinos is the abundance of bonuses and promotions offered to attract and retain players. These incentives can take various forms, including welcome bonuses, deposit matches, free spins, and loyalty rewards. Welcome bonuses are typically offered to new players upon their first deposit, providing a boost to their initial bankroll. Deposit matches involve the casino matching a percentage of the player's deposit, effectively doubling or tripling their funds. Free spins allow players to spin the reels of selected slot games without wagering any of their own money. Loyalty rewards programs incentivize consistent play, offering points that can be redeemed for bonuses, cash back, or other perks. However, it's crucial to carefully read and understand the terms and conditions associated with each bonus, paying close attention to wagering requirements.
Wagering requirements, also known as playthrough requirements, specify the amount of money a player must wager before they can withdraw any winnings derived from a bonus.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that the player must wager 30 times the bonus amount before they can cash out. These requirements are designed to prevent players from simply claiming a bonus and immediately withdrawing the funds. Understanding wagering requirements is essential for accurately assessing the value of a bonus and avoiding disappointment. Furthermore, certain games may contribute differently towards meeting wagering requirements, with slots typically contributing 100% while table games may contribute a smaller percentage. Transparency regarding wagering requirements is a hallmark of a reputable online casino.
Understanding VIP Programs and Loyalty Rewards
Many online casinos offer VIP programs designed to reward their most loyal players. These programs typically feature tiered levels, with each level offering increasingly valuable benefits, such as higher bonus limits, dedicated account managers, exclusive invitations to events, and faster withdrawal times. Earning VIP status often requires consistent play and significant wagering activity. The benefits of a VIP program can significantly enhance the overall gaming experience, providing personalized service and exclusive perks. Understanding the criteria for achieving VIP status and the associated benefits can motivate players to remain loyal to the platform. A well-structured VIP program demonstrates the casino's commitment to recognizing and rewarding its most valued customers.

Assessing Customer Support and Responsible Gaming Initiatives
Effective customer support is a cornerstone of a positive online casino experience. Players should have access to responsive and knowledgeable support representatives who can address their inquiries and resolve any issues that may arise. Common support channels include live chat, email, and phone support. Live chat is often the preferred method of contact due to its immediacy and convenience. A 24/7 availability of customer support is highly desirable, ensuring that players can receive assistance regardless of their time zone. The quality of customer support can be assessed by evaluating the responsiveness of the representatives, their knowledge of the platform, and their ability to resolve issues effectively. A comprehensive FAQ section can also be a valuable resource for addressing common questions.
Equally important is a commitment to responsible gaming. Reputable online casinos prioritize player safety and well-being, offering t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its. These tools may include de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and access to support organizations specializing in problem gambling. Prominent display of responsible gaming messaging and easy access to relevant resources demonstrate a proactive approach to player protection. A casino's commitment to responsible gaming is a strong indicator of its integrity and ethical standards. Players should always gamble responsibly and seek help if they feel their gambling habits are becoming problematic.
Beyond the Basics: Future Trends in Online Casino Gaming
The online casino landscape is constantly evolving, driven by technological advancements and changing player preferences. One notable trend is the increasing popularity of mobile gaming, with more and more players accessing casinos through their smartphones and tablets. This has led to the development of dedicated mobile apps and optimized mobile websites, providing a seamless gaming experience on the go. Another significant trend is the integration of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) technologies, offering immersive and interactive gaming environments. VR casinos allow players to experience the thrill of a land-based casino from the comfort of their own homes, while AR games overlay digital elements onto the real world, enhancing the gaming experience. Blockchain technology and cryptocurrencies are also gaining traction in the online casino industry, offering increased security and anonymity.
Looking ahead, we can expect to see further innovations in game development, personalized gaming experiences, and enhanced security measures. Artificial intelligence (AI) is likely to play a greater role in personalizing game recommendations and detecting fraudulent activity. The focus on responsible gaming will continue to intensify, with casinos implementing more sophisticated tools and resources to protect vulnerable players. The future of online casino gaming promises to be even more engaging, immersive, and secure, offering players a wealth of entertainment options and potential rewards. Ongoing adaptation to technological advancements will be key for operators seeking to remain competitive in this dynamic industry.
